Sheet Music: Camp McCod, Schottish, Composed and Respectfully Dedicated to the Officers & Members of the Mobile Cadets
Sheet music for "Camp McCod, Schottish," composed and dedicated to the officers and members of the Mobile Cadets by Joseph Bloch. Published in 1851. This six-page piece of sheet music is in very good condition. The Mobile Cadets served in the Mexican War, the Civil War, and the Spanish-American War. Joseph Bloch, a musician who emigrated from Bingen on the Rhine to Mobile, Alabama in 1848, was a bugler with an artillery unit and blew the bugle at the Battle of Mobile Bay. He published a significant amount of Civil War music and, along with Newburger, was among the first music teachers in Alabama, later establishing the state's first music store.
